Craft from InVision just got a lot more powerful. A new Sketch plugin dubbed Styles lets you create, manage and edit your brand style guides on the fly.

Seated in the Craft Manager, Styles creates a new page within Sketch where you can manage things like color palette, fonts, text styles and custom elements. Changes made to the guide are recursive to all artboards, too.

Meant for macro changes, Styles is a great tool for editing an app or webpage instantly, which is especially handy when you’re doing client work or in a meeting.

While InVision Craft is available for both Photoshop and Sketch, Styles is only available for Sketch. InVision CEO Clark Valberg says there’s good reason for that, too:

Since Craft by InVision LABS launched on February 4th, InVision has seen significant adoption among the design community, with 86% on Sketch and 14% on Photoshop. With Styles and Craft Manager,  InVision is enabling a modern screen design workflow that is powerful and seamless.

Craft is completely free to use, and comes with Styles.
